Character, Community, and Coastal Living in Shorncliffe's Golden Triangle

Set in one of Shorncliffe's most tightly held streets once home to the legendary Tosser Turner Billy Cart Races this elevated Queenslander blends beautifully preserved character with modern comfort. With freshly painted interiors and exteriors, handcrafted timberwork, and intricate original detailing, the home offers relaxed coastal living just a short stroll to the pier, parks, schools, and cafés. Whether you're drawn to the vibrant local history, the charm of traditional architecture, or the appeal of a quiet bayside lifestyle, this is a rare opportunity to secure a property in Shorncliffe's most coveted pocket complete with a pool and room to unwind. PROPERTY FEATURES: - Elevated position with a classic Queenslander façade - Freshly painted inside and out for a move-in-ready experience - In-ground swimming pool for summer enjoyment - Open-plan kitchen and dining flowing easily to outdoor areas - Third bedroom with bi-fold doors ideal as an additional living space, home office, or guest retreat - Bedrooms one and two include wardrobes - Air-conditioning throughout for year-round comfort - Thoughtful cosmetic updates with handcrafted timber finishes and intricate heritage detailing - Preserved original features: fanlights, bi-folds, decorative architraves, sash and casement windows, window hoods, VJ walls, weatherboard exterior, front veranda, and traditional iron roof LIFESTYLE & LOCATION HIGHLIGHTS - Only 500m to Shorncliffe Pier and Moora Park - Just 650m to local primary and secondary schools - 350m to Shelley's Inn, 400m to Preece's café - 900m to Shorncliffe train station - 750m to Sandgate Golf Club - 850m to Queensland Cruising Yacht Club (QCYC) - 1.3km to fresh seafood direct from the trawlers - 1.9km to Sandgate Village - Excellent access to Brisbane CBD (30 mins by train), Brisbane Airport, and major coastal highways This is a rare chance to own a beautifully maintained piece of Shorncliffe's history in a position that's long been considered one of the area's finest.
